Description
Knockando's 1998 vintage, matured for 18 years in sherry casks as part of the Slow Matured series, represents Speyside's restrained approach to wood influence. The extended aging in quality sherry wood develops complex dried fruit and subtle spice notes characteristic of the distillery's elegant house style. This expression suits those seeking refinement over bold wood-driven flavours.
